> On versions of the Cortex-A9 prior to r2p0, performing TLB invalidations
> by
> ASID match can result in the incorrect ASID being broadcast to other CPUs.
> As a consequence of this, the targetted TLB entries are not invalidated
> across the system.
> 
> This workaround changes the TLB flushing routines to invalidate entries
> regardless of the ASID.

> +config ARM_ERRATA_720789
> +	bool "ARM errata: TLBIASIDIS and TLBIMVAIS operations can broadcast
> a faulty ASID"
> +	depends on CPU_V7 && SMP
> +	help
> +	  This option enables the workaround for the 720789 Cortex-A9 (prior
> to
> +	  r2p0) erratum. A faulty ASID can be sent to the other CPUs for the
> +	  broadcasted CP15 TLB maintenance operations TLBIASIDIS and
> TLBIMVAIS.
> +	  As a consequence of this erratum, some TLB entries which should be
> +	  invalidated are not, resulting in an incoherency in the system
> page
> +	  tables. The workaround changes the TLB flushing routines to
> invalidate
> +	  entries regardless of the ASID.
